Transaction 26ef4d588b0615a854aff341340946cae4debb578a866b36514709a1120a87ce
1 Input
1 Output
-
26ef4d588b0615a854aff341340946cae4debb578a866b36514709a1120a87ce:0
- value
- 3335338
- script pubkey
- OP_0 OP_PUSHBYTES_20 f69c687689c802ed0a840bf431e47f5cc7b1555d
- address
- bc1q76wxsa5feqpw6z5yp06rrerltnrmz42a2fpk6v